Abstract
The present invention provides a kind of processing method of the dregs of fat generated in ice cream wastewater treatment process, ice cream dregs of fat biogas heater is heated, enter acidification pool after heating, the organic matter of macromolecular long-chain in the dregs of fat is first converted into volatile fatty acid by the anaerobic reaction that acidification flora generates, using the decomposition in acidification flora, volatile fatty acid is converted into the organic matter that easily decomposes or can directly be utilized by methanogen, anaerobic methane production tank is entered later, organic matter is converted into biogas by the methanogen floras in methane tank, solid and liquid are separated in sedimentation basin, produced biogas returns to biogas heater for heating the dregs of fat.The present invention is simple, efficient, environmentally friendly, and application prospect is good.
Description
Technical field
Process field the invention belongs to the waste oil residue generated in sewage disposal process, especially a kind of ice cream
The processing method of the dregs of fat generated in wastewater treatment process.
Background technology
In ice cream wastewater treatment process, oil removal or air-float technology unit will produce a large amount of dregs of fat, typically transport outward
Landfill disposal increases transportation cost and processing cost, and maximum problem is post-processing problem, and landfill leachate increases, place
It is big to manage difficulty.
Invention content
In view of the above problems, the purpose of the present invention is to provide a kind of processing method of the ice cream dregs of fat, the ice cream dregs of fat
It is COD by this method treated product(COD)Water less than 500 and biogas.This method is simple, efficiently, ring
It protects, application prospect is good.
The technical solution adopted by the present invention is:A kind of processing method of the ice cream dregs of fat, it is characterised in that it is main include with
Lower specific steps:
(1)The dregs of fat that the oil removal of ice cream waste water or air-float technology unit generate are poured into oil storage pool, are dived under water with being arranged in oil storage pool
Blender is stirred the dregs of fat, avoids luming.
(2)The dregs of fat are delivered to biogas heater with screw pump, the dregs of fat enter from the side lower part of biogas heater, biogas from
Biogas heater base, which enters in burner, burns.Rise from the upper lateral part of biogas heater after heating and flows into next list
Member.After dregs of fat temperature increases, to subsequent anaerobic bacteria flora, a good temperature environment is provided;
(3)The dregs of fat heated by biogas heater enter acidification pool, and acidification flora is placed in acidification pool, are to prevent in acidification pool
Dregs of fat caking setting submersible agitating, stirring can be such that bottom sludge and water solution acidification flora comes into full contact with, improve the efficiency of flora, be acidified
The organic matter of macromolecular long-chain in the dregs of fat is first converted into volatile fatty acid by the anaerobic reaction that flora generates, using acidification bacterium
Volatile fatty acid, is converted into acetic acid, ethyl alcohol, carbonic acid, hydrogen, formic acid and first by the decomposition of the hydrogen-producing acetogens in group
The organic matter that alcohol etc. is easily decomposed or can directly be utilized by methanogen.Anaerobism is entered after the cave of debouchure in centre position
Methane phase tank A;
(4)It is placed with methanogen floras in anaerobic methane production tank A, it can be acetic acid, ethyl alcohol, carbonic acid, hydrogen, formic acid and methanol etc.
It is converted into biogas, anaerobic methane production tank B is entered after the cave of debouchure in centre position;
(5)Methanogen floras in anaerobic methane production tank B can further decompose organic matter.By top water outlet overflow
To sedimentation basin;
(6)Solid and liquid are separated in sedimentation basin, granule sludge of the solid based on anaerobic bacteria flora, proportion is larger, is deposited to
Pool bottom, liquid are CODs(COD)Lower sewage, is directly discharged into the regulating reservoir of sewage disposal.Sedimentation basin
Receipts bucket is arranged at bottom, is compressed to sludge, and setting screw pump is the sludge reflux of compression to anaerobic methane production tank(A)It is interior;
(7)Biogas is generated in acidification pool, anaerobic methane production tank A and anaerobic methane production tank B, by the pipeline at the top of pond body
It collects, it is most of to remove torch burning to the heating dregs of fat, remainder in biogas heater after first passing through water sealed tank.
Step(1)Described in the dregs of fat are heated with biogas, 20-35 DEG C of heating temperature;Step(3)Described in oil
Slag is 120h in the acidification pool residence time;Step(4)Described in the dregs of fat the anaerobic methane production tank A residence times be 240h;Step
Suddenly(5)Described in the dregs of fat the anaerobic methane production pond B residence times be 240h, so the flora of acidification pool is with hydrolysis acidification flora
Based on, relatively low practical measure of PH reaches 4-6.5.

Specific implementation mode
The present invention is described further for the embodiment provided below in conjunction with the accompanying drawings.1 is oil storage pool in figure, and 2 be biogas
Heater, 3 be acidification pool, and 4 be anaerobic methane production pond A, and 5 be anaerobic methane production pond B, and 6 be sedimentation basin, and 7 be water sealed tank.
The air supporting dregs of fat pond dregs of fat enter oil storage pool 1, and water quality is COD(COD)=284500mg/L, by oil storage
1 stirring action of pond is transported to biogas heater 2 by screw pump.The dregs of fat are for 24 hours in the residence time of oil storage pool 1.Pass through natural pond
After hot-air heater 2, biogas heater 2 is vertical normal-pressure water-heating boiler, and dregs of fat temperature rises to 28 DEG C by 10 DEG C, COD
(COD)Do not change, the dregs of fat flow into acidification pool 3 certainly.The bacterial classification in acidified pond 3 and processing, COD(COD)
It is substantially reduced as 64800mg/L, the dregs of fat enter anaerobic methane production tank A4 after the cave of debouchure in centre position.The dregs of fat are in acid
Change 3 residence time of pond is 120h.By 4 inside bacterial classifications of anaerobic methane production tank A and processing, COD(COD)Drop
Low is 42590mg/L, and the dregs of fat enter anaerobic methane production pond B 5 after the cave of debouchure in centre position.The dregs of fat are produced in anaerobism
4 residence times of methane tank A are 240h.By bacterial classification inside the B5 of anaerobic methane production pond and processing, COD(COD)
It is reduced to 11815mg/L, the dregs of fat enter sedimentation basin 6 after the effluent weir on top.The dregs of fat stop in anaerobic methane production pond B5
It is 240h to stay the time.The dregs of fat are separated by solid-liquid separation in sedimentation basin 6, and solid is deposited to pool bottom, the water outlet that liquid passes through top
Mouth enters the regulating reservoir of sewerage.It arrives here, dregs of fat COD(COD)Become 370.2 mg/L, has been changed to dirt
Water, by follow-up Aerobic biological process, you can reach discharge standard.Sludge under precipitation will pass through the receipts bucket of sludge mud bottom
Sludge is compressed, 4 anaerobic methane production tank A are then flowed back by screw pump conveying, to supplement 4 anaerobic methane production tank A's
Sludge loses.The surface loading of 6 sedimentation basins is 0.8m/h.3 anaerobic methane production pond A 4 of acidification pool and 5 ponds anaerobic methane production pond B
Body is sealing, and water sealed tank 7 can be transported to by the biogas pipeline at the top of pond body by generating biogas, and the effect of water sealed tank 7 is to prevent
It is tempered during biogas combustion, causes explosion or other danger.By the biogas almost all of water sealed tank to biogas heater 2
For heating the dregs of fat, biogas output is higher after system stable operation, can have remaining biogas, go torch burning or reuse.
